Job Summary

We are a well-established rural training and dispensing practice (training GPs) in the rural village of Boughton serving a population of around 3,500 patients. Our supportive team includes 3 partners, 1 Nurse Practitioner, 1 Nursing Associate 2 health care assistant. Our GPs interests include dermatology, womens health, and diabetes

We are seeking a dedicated and compassionate Health Care Assistant to work approximately 16 hours in our healthcare team. This varied role involves providing essential support to medical professionals, assisting with patient care, and ensuring smooth clinic operations. The ideal candidate will possess strong organisational skills, excellent communication abilities, and a genuine interest in delivering high-quality healthcare services through their already skill based as a Health Care Assistant.

This position offers an opportunity to work autonomously as a Health Care Assistant within the nursing team.

Responsibilities

  • Assist GPs and nursing staff with patient examinations and procedures with essential skills as phlebotomy, wound care, health checks and ECG's.
  • Prepare consultation rooms and ensure all necessary equipment and supplies are available
  • Support patients by providing information, reassurance, and assistance during their visits
  • Maintain accurate and detailed care plans for patients under supervision
  • Record patient information accurately using IT systems and electronic health records
  • Organise appointments, follow-up schedules, and manage patient flow efficiently
  • Communicate effectively with patients, colleagues, and external healthcare providers
  • Support administrative tasks such as filing, data entry, and managing correspondence
  • Adhere to infection control protocols and maintain a clean, safe environment at all times

Skills

  • Knowledge of Health Care Assistant practices and patient care procedures in a GP Practice
  • Ability to develop and update care plans in collaboration with healthcare professionals
  • Excellent communication skills to interact confidently with patients and team members
  • Proficiency in IT systems - ideally System One and others used within healthcare settings for record keeping and scheduling
  • Strong organisational skills to manage multiple tasks efficiently in a busy environment
  • Compassionate attitude with a focus on delivering patient-centred care
  • Ability to work as part of a multidisciplinary team with professionalism and discretion
